So far unprivileged guest callers running in ring 3 can issue, e.g., MMU
hypercalls. Normally, such callers cannot provide any hand-crafted MMU
command structure as it has to be passed by its physical address, but
they can still crash the guest kernel by passing random addresses.

To close the hole, this patch considers hypercalls valid only if issued
from guest ring 0. This may still be relaxed on a per-hypercall base in
the future once required.

Hypercall based pte updates are faster than faults, and also allow use
of the lazy MMU mode to batch operations.

Don't report the feature if two dimensional paging is enabled.

kvm_para.h potentially contains definitions that are to be used by userspace,
so it should not be included inside the __KERNEL__ block. To protect its own
data structures, kvm_para.h already includes its own __KERNEL__ block.

This adds a mechanism for exposing the virtual apic tpr to the guest, and a
protocol for letting the guest update the tpr without causing a vmexit if
conditions allow (e.g. there is no interrupt pending with a higher priority
than the new tpr).

Currently kvm provides hypercalls only for x86* architectures. To
provide hypercall infrastructure for other kvm architectures I split
kvm_para.h into a generic header file and architecture specific
definitions.

This patch refactors the current hypercall infrastructure to better
support live migration and SMP.  It eliminates the hypercall page by
trapping the UD exception that would occur if you used the wrong hypercall
instruction for the underlying architecture and replacing it with the right
one lazily.

A fall-out of this patch is that the unhandled hypercalls no longer trap to
userspace.  There is very little reason though to use a hypercall to
communicate with userspace as PIO or MMIO can be used.  There is no code
in tree that uses userspace hypercalls.
